About the role

As an Implementation Specialist, you're the engine behind every successful hospital launch. You'll orchestrate the onboarding process from kickoff to go-live—coordinating logistics, validating readiness, and ensuring every technical and operational detail is locked in before launch day. But this role goes beyond project management. You'll also be a key trainer and coach for the practices you onboard, preparing hospital teams to confidently integrate care plans into their daily offerings. You'll work hand-in-hand with Hospital Success Managers to make sure practices don't just go live—they go live ready.

Responsibilities

  • Own the launch. Serve as project lead for new hospital onboarding—driving timelines, managing deliverables, and co-leading rollouts alongside Hospital Success Managers to ensure a seamless, coordinated experience for every practice.
  • Prepare hospital teams to succeed with care plans from day one. Deliver training sessions that equip veterinary staff with the knowledge, confidence, and workflows they need to successfully introduce care plans as part of their practice offerings—making the transition feel natural, not disruptive.
  • Execute the behind-the-scenes work that makes launches run smoothly. Manage scheduling, resource allocation, and communication flow; confirm all readiness checkpoints before go-live; and align internal teams, vendors, and hospital staff so nothing falls through the cracks.
  • Conduct readiness reviews to verify integrations, configurations, and systems are launch-ready; coordinate with Engineering, clients, and Support on any outstanding requirements; and document all technical and logistical sign-offs for a clean handoff.
  • Cross-team collaboration. Partner with Hospital Success Managers throughout the onboarding lifecycle, support a smooth transition to the ongoing support team, and bring post-launch insights back to Product, Engineering, and Hospital Success to continuously improve the process.
